August can feel like a race against the clock for school leaders. Between staffing, schedules, professional development, technology, and a never-ending to-do list, it's easy to believe that success comes from simply getting everything checked off. But experienced principals know there's a better way.

In this episode, Dr. Mel shares the priorities that have the greatest impact before students ever walk through the doors. Rather than focusing on doing more, you'll learn how to focus on what matters most through the three leadership systems—Leader, Logistics, and Learning. If you're a new principal or early-career school leader, this episode will help you begin the school year with greater clarity, confidence, and purpose.

In This Episode

  • Why a longer checklist doesn't always lead to a stronger school year.
  • The leadership mistake many principals make before teachers return.
  • How to identify the few priorities that create momentum for everything else.
  • Practical ways to strengthen your Leader, Logistics, and Learning systems.
  • Research-backed leadership insights that support sustainable school improvement.
  • One simple action you can take today to reduce stress before the first day of school.
